С чего начать изучение программирования: рекомендации по выбору книг

Программирование - это одно из самых важных и перспективных направлений в современном мире. Каждый день миллионы людей используют программы и приложения для упрощения жизни и выполнения задач. И если вы хотите понять, как все это работает и, возможно, создавать свои программы, то начать с изучения программирования - отличное решение.

Однако, когда вы впервые сталкиваетесь с программированием, выбрать правильную книгу может быть довольно сложно. Рынок программистских книг настолько разнообразен, что можно запутаться во множестве предложений. Но не волнуйтесь! Мы собрали для вас рекомендации и советы от опытных программистов, которые помогут вам сориентироваться в этом деле и выбрать книгу, которая будет идеальным стартом для вас.

Во-первых, когда вы только начинаете изучать программирование, рекомендуется выбирать книги, которые охватывают основные концепции и принципы программирования. Такие книги должны быть написаны доступным языком и содержать много практических примеров.

Во-вторых, не стоит бояться выбирать книги для начинающих. Они помогут вам освоить основные навыки и узнать, как решать простые задачи. Специализированные книги по узким технологиям или языкам программирования могут быть очень полезными, но начинать с них не всегда лучший вариант.

Рекомендации по выбору книг для изучения программирования

Рекомендации по выбору книг для изучения программирования

1. Учитывайте свои навыки и уровень подготовки:

Если вы начинающий программист, выбирайте книги для начинающих, которые подходят для изучения с нуля. Если у вас уже есть некоторый опыт в программировании, выбирайте книги, предназначенные для среднего или продвинутого уровня.

2. Ориентируйтесь на язык программирования, который хотите изучить:

Выбирайте книги, посвященные тому языку программирования, с которым вы хотите начать работать или углубить свои знания. Книги по определенному языку программирования могут содержать ясные объяснения и примеры, которые помогут вам понять его синтаксис и особенности.

3. Изучайте разные аспекты программирования:

Помимо изучения языка программирования, рекомендуется выбирать книги, которые покрывают разные аспекты программирования, такие как алгоритмы, структуры данных, парадигмы программирования и принципы разработки программного обеспечения. Это поможет вам углубить свои знания и стать более компетентным программистом.

4. Ориентируйтесь на рекомендации и отзывы:

Перед выбором книги полезно прочитать рекомендации и отзывы других программистов, чтобы понять, насколько она полезна и актуальна. Можно также обратиться к рекомендациям, написанным экспертами в области программирования или веб-разработки.

5. Не ограничивайтесь только книгами:

Помимо книг, существуют множество других ресурсов для изучения программирования, таких как онлайн-курсы, видеоуроки и документация. Использование различных источников поможет вам получить более полное понимание программирования и наиболее эффективно усвоить материал.

Не забывайте, что ключевым фактором в изучении программирования является практика. Чтение книг – важная составляющая процесса обучения, но активное использование полученных знаний в практике поможет вам стать опытным программистом.

С чего начать обучение программированию: лучшие практики

1. Поставьте цели и выберите язык программирования.

Прежде чем приступить к изучению программирования, важно определить свои цели и выбрать язык программирования, с которым вы хотели бы начать. Каждый язык имеет свои особенности, поэтому выбор зависит от ваших конкретных потребностей и интересов.

2. Изучайте основы.

Чтобы успешно освоить программирование, необходимо усвоить основы. Изучите основные концепции, такие как переменные, операторы, условия, циклы и функции. Понимание этих концепций поможет вам создавать простые программы и решать проблемы с помощью кода.

3. Определите свой учебный план.

Разработайте учебный план, который будет подходить вам. Вы можете использовать учебники, онлайн-курсы, видеоуроки или комбинировать различные ресурсы. Важно находить оптимальный баланс между теорией и практикой, чтобы углублять свои знания и навыки.

4. Практикуйтесь и задавайте вопросы.

Постоянная практика играет ключевую роль в освоении программирования. Писать код, решать задачи и создавать проекты помогут вам закрепить знания. Также не стесняйтесь задавать вопросы, как на форумах, так и у опытных разработчиков. Общение с другими программистами поможет вам получить ценные советы и развиться в профессиональном плане.

5. Участвуйте в проектах и создавайте портфолио.

Чтобы применить свои навыки и создать реальные продукты, рекомендуется участвовать в проектах и создавать свое портфолио. По мере развития своих навыков, вы сможете принимать участие в более сложных проектах и продемонстрировать свои работы потенциальным работодателям.

Следуя этим лучшим практикам, вы сможете успешно начать обучение программированию и развивать свои навыки в этой увлекательной области.

Изучение программирования с помощью популярных книг

Изучение программирования с помощью популярных книг

Одной из самых известных книг, которая рекомендуется для новичков, является "Head First Java" Этот учебник, написанный Кэти Сьеррой и Бертом Бейтсом, поможет вам освоить основы программирования на языке Java. Книга известна своим интерактивным и неформальным подходом к обучению, который делает процесс изучения более доступным и увлекательным.

Еще одной популярной книгой является "Python Crash Course" Эрика Мэтиза. Эта книга рекомендуется для тех, кто хочет изучить язык программирования Python. В книге представлены практические примеры и задания, которые помогут вам углубиться в основные принципы языка.

"HTML и CSS: Дизайн и разработка веб-сайтов" Джона Дакета - книга, которая идеально подходит для тех, кто хочет начать свой путь в веб-разработке. Она представляет собой подробное руководство по основным принципам HTML и CSS, с использованием которых вы сможете создать свой первый веб-сайт.

Если вы заинтересованы в изучении языка программирования C++, то "Программирование. Принципы и практика с использованием C++" Бьярне Страуструпа - это то, что вам нужно. Эта книга является стандартным справочником по C++ и поможет вам освоить основы этого языка программирования.

КнигаАвторЯзык программирования
Head First JavaКэти Сьерра, Берт БейтсJava
Python Crash CourseЭрик МэтизPython
HTML и CSS: Дизайн и разработка веб-сайтовДжон ДакетHTML, CSS
Программирование. Принципы и практика с использованием C++Бьярн СтрауструпC++

Выбор книги зависит от ваших интересов и целей. Изучение программирования может быть непростым, но с подходящими учебниками это будет веселым путешествием, в процессе которого вы будете усваивать новые знания и улучшать свои навыки.

Выбор книг для изучения программирования: советы и рекомендации

Изучение программирования может быть сложным и запутанным процессом, особенно для новичков. Однако, хорошая книга может стать надежным путеводителем в мире кодирования и помочь вам сделать первые шаги на этом пути. Важно выбрать правильные книги, которые будут соответствовать вашим интересам, уровню знаний и целям.

Перед тем как приступить к выбору книги, важно определиться с языком программирования, который вас интересует. Существует множество языков, таких как Python, JavaScript, Java, C++ и другие. Каждый из них имеет свои особенности и области применения. Поэтому важно изучить информацию о различных языках программирования и выбрать тот, который вам наиболее подходит.

Когда вы определились с языком, можно приступать к выбору книги. Важно выбирать книги с актуальной информацией, так как программирование - это постоянно развивающаяся область. Отзывы и рекомендации от других программистов могут быть очень полезными при выборе книги.

Также обратите внимание на уровень сложности книги. Если вы новичок, то стоит выбирать книги для начинающих, которые объясняют основные концепции и принципы программирования. Если у вас уже есть определенный уровень знаний, то можно выбирать более продвинутые и специализированные материалы.

Еще один важный фактор - стиль изложения и понятность книги. Программирование может быть сложной темой, поэтому важно, чтобы книга была доступной и понятной для вас.

В качестве рекомендаций можно выделить несколько книг, которые качественно изложены и получили положительные отзывы от программистов:

  • "Python Crash Course" - книга, которая подходит для новичков, идеальный выбор для изучения Python.
  • "Eloquent JavaScript" - отличная книга для введения в JavaScript.
  • "Clean Code: A Handbook of Agile Software Craftsmanship" - классическое руководство от Роберта Мартина о написании чистого и поддерживаемого кода.
  • "The Pragmatic Programmer: Your Journey to Mastery" - книга, которая поможет вам стать более эффективным и продуктивным программистом.

Независимо от выбранных книг, важно помнить, что чтение - это только начало пути в программировании. Практическое применение полученных знаний через написание кода и работу над проектами является неотъемлемой частью обучения.

Выбор книг для изучения программирования - это индивидуальный процесс, и важно выбрать те материалы, которые будут лучше соответствовать вашему стилю обучения и целям.

Оцените статью
Поделитесь статьёй
Обзор Посуды